From 8c10237dce7fbfa40d7c8bc6b1e921cd032765e4 Mon Sep 17 00:00:00 2001 From: Klaus Basan Date: Sun, 9 Sep 2018 02:36:16 +0200 Subject: [PATCH] Ref T343, style --- src/blackgui/models/userlistmodel.cpp | 36 +++++++++++---------------- src/blackgui/models/userlistmodel.h | 5 +--- src/blackgui/views/userview.cpp | 8 +++--- src/blackgui/views/userview.h | 7 ++---- 4 files changed, 22 insertions(+), 34 deletions(-) diff --git a/src/blackgui/models/userlistmodel.cpp b/src/blackgui/models/userlistmodel.cpp index 139758f9e..9d279e5fc 100644 --- a/src/blackgui/models/userlistmodel.cpp +++ b/src/blackgui/models/userlistmodel.cpp @@ -24,9 +24,6 @@ namespace BlackGui { namespace Models { - /* - * Constructor - */ CUserListModel::CUserListModel(UserMode userMode, QObject *parent) : CListModelBase("ModelUserList", parent), m_userMode(NotSet) { @@ -40,37 +37,34 @@ namespace BlackGui (void)QT_TRANSLATE_NOOP("ModelUserList", "email"); } - /* - * Mode - */ void CUserListModel::setUserMode(CUserListModel::UserMode userMode) { - if (this->m_userMode == userMode) return; - this->m_userMode = userMode; - this->m_columns.clear(); + if (m_userMode == userMode) return; + m_userMode = userMode; + m_columns.clear(); switch (userMode) { case NotSet: case UserDetailed: - this->m_columns.addColumn(CColumn(CUser::IndexIcon)); - this->m_columns.addColumn(CColumn::standardString("realname", CUser::IndexRealName)); - this->m_columns.addColumn(CColumn::standardValueObject("callsign", { CUser::IndexCallsign, CCallsign::IndexCallsignString })); - this->m_columns.addColumn(CColumn::standardValueObject("hb.", "homebase", { CUser::IndexHomebase, CAirportIcaoCode::IndexString })); - this->m_columns.addColumn(CColumn::standardString("userid", CUser::IndexId)); + m_columns.addColumn(CColumn(CUser::IndexIcon)); + m_columns.addColumn(CColumn::standardString("realname", CUser::IndexRealName)); + m_columns.addColumn(CColumn::standardValueObject("callsign", { CUser::IndexCallsign, CCallsign::IndexCallsignString })); + m_columns.addColumn(CColumn::standardValueObject("hb.", "homebase", { CUser::IndexHomebase, CAirportIcaoCode::IndexString })); + m_columns.addColumn(CColumn::standardString("userid", CUser::IndexId)); // default sort order this->setSortColumnByPropertyIndex(CUser::IndexRealName); - this->m_sortOrder = Qt::AscendingOrder; + m_sortOrder = Qt::AscendingOrder; break; case UserShort: - this->m_columns.addColumn(CColumn(CUser::IndexIcon)); - this->m_columns.addColumn(CColumn::standardString("realname", CUser::IndexRealName)); - this->m_columns.addColumn(CColumn::standardValueObject("callsign", CUser::IndexCallsign)); + m_columns.addColumn(CColumn(CUser::IndexIcon)); + m_columns.addColumn(CColumn::standardString("realname", CUser::IndexRealName)); + m_columns.addColumn(CColumn::standardValueObject("callsign", CUser::IndexCallsign)); // default sort order this->setSortColumnByPropertyIndex(CUser::IndexCallsign); - this->m_sortOrder = Qt::AscendingOrder; + m_sortOrder = Qt::AscendingOrder; break; default: @@ -78,5 +72,5 @@ namespace BlackGui break; } } - } -} + } // ns +} // ns diff --git a/src/blackgui/models/userlistmodel.h b/src/blackgui/models/userlistmodel.h index 69829a60f..5e36e8546 100644 --- a/src/blackgui/models/userlistmodel.h +++ b/src/blackgui/models/userlistmodel.h @@ -14,11 +14,8 @@ #include "blackgui/blackguiexport.h" #include "blackgui/models/listmodelbase.h" -#include "blackmisc/network/user.h" #include "blackmisc/network/userlist.h" -class QObject; - namespace BlackGui { namespace Models @@ -49,7 +46,7 @@ namespace BlackGui void setUserMode(UserMode userMode); private: - UserMode m_userMode; + UserMode m_userMode = NotSet; }; } } diff --git a/src/blackgui/views/userview.cpp b/src/blackgui/views/userview.cpp index c7dd4a082..40d0f6832 100644 --- a/src/blackgui/views/userview.cpp +++ b/src/blackgui/views/userview.cpp @@ -26,8 +26,8 @@ namespace BlackGui void CUserView::setUserMode(CUserListModel::UserMode userMode) { - Q_ASSERT(this->m_model); - this->m_model->setUserMode(userMode); + Q_ASSERT(m_model); + m_model->setUserMode(userMode); } - } -} + } // ns +} // ns diff --git a/src/blackgui/views/userview.h b/src/blackgui/views/userview.h index 3a7bff5e6..9fc854f07 100644 --- a/src/blackgui/views/userview.h +++ b/src/blackgui/views/userview.h @@ -17,9 +17,7 @@ #include "blackgui/views/viewbase.h" #include "blackmisc/network/userlist.h" -class QWidget; namespace BlackMisc { namespace Network { class CUser; } } - namespace BlackGui { namespace Views @@ -27,15 +25,14 @@ namespace BlackGui //! User view class BLACKGUI_EXPORT CUserView : public CViewBase { - public: - //! Constructor explicit CUserView(QWidget *parent = nullptr); - //! Set station mode + //! Set user mode void setUserMode(Models::CUserListModel::UserMode userMode); }; } } + #endif // guard